On May 10 of the current? year, Bethel Corporation distributes to its shareholder Carol $ 10,000 in cash and land? (a capital? asset) having a $ 78,000 FMV. The land has a $ 26,000 adjusted basis? (for both taxable income and? E&P purposes) and is subject to a $ 90,000 mortgage, which Carol assumes. Bethel has an? E&P balance exceeding the amount distributed and is subject to a? 34% marginal corporate tax rate.
A. What are the amount and character of the income Carol recognizes as a result of the distribution?
B. What is Carol’s basis in the land?
C. What are the amount and character of Bethel’s gain or loss as a result of the distribution?
